)]}'
{
  "log": [
    {
      "commit": "035cdd74e6a85dc57cad7c81628e4b9dca60b6a1",
      "tree": "22a598ed76ac940ccdd93ef3bf349abc435f57e9",
      "parents": [
        "30943277e3d6c2e50a2bb43be751b69892e8789c"
      ],
      "author": {
        "name": "martin f. krafft",
        "email": "madduck@madduck.net",
        "time": "Fri Jul 05 07:25:18 2013 +0200"
      },
      "committer": {
        "name": "martin f. krafft",
        "email": "madduck@madduck.net",
        "time": "Fri Jul 05 07:25:18 2013 +0200"
      },
      "message": "Add TODO for CLI and adapter tests\n\nSigned-off-by: martin f. krafft \u003cmadduck@madduck.net\u003e\n"
    },
    {
      "commit": "30943277e3d6c2e50a2bb43be751b69892e8789c",
      "tree": "a705a59a817298c99e56396ca5701bf234dac1aa",
      "parents": [
        "ac7fc53a29af9067febe59a9837d5566c8bb9b64"
      ],
      "author": {
        "name": "martin f. krafft",
        "email": "madduck@madduck.net",
        "time": "Thu Jul 04 08:32:00 2013 +0200"
      },
      "committer": {
        "name": "martin f. krafft",
        "email": "madduck@madduck.net",
        "time": "Thu Jul 04 22:26:48 2013 +0200"
      },
      "message": "Massive refactoring\n\nThis commit does some massive refactoring of the Salt source:\n\n  - reclass and all adapters have been changed to support the distribute\n    (setuptools) entry-points interface, while they are also runnable\n    directly (using `/usr/bin/env python`);\n\n  - reclass and all adapters now use exactly the same approach to\n    configuration (sensible defaults + config file + command-line\n    options), but inventory/nodeinfo is properly parametrised (e.g.\n    top/pillar for Salt);\n\n  - the documentation has been updated accordingly;\n\n  - defaults and constants were factored out into common modules.\n\nSigned-off-by: martin f. krafft \u003cmadduck@madduck.net\u003e\n"
    },
    {
      "commit": "a6f145b570c65598a00eac078b0f857f0b6d1d8d",
      "tree": "acd6ba2e61c70380d0bc9fbe31ac4044858f7a3a",
      "parents": [
        "c43c60d4763687bd5feb057f9093a97227c5aa13"
      ],
      "author": {
        "name": "martin f. krafft",
        "email": "madduck@madduck.net",
        "time": "Thu Jul 04 16:12:21 2013 +0200"
      },
      "committer": {
        "name": "martin f. krafft",
        "email": "madduck@madduck.net",
        "time": "Thu Jul 04 22:21:09 2013 +0200"
      },
      "message": "Add verbosity/debugging output to TODO\n\nSigned-off-by: martin f. krafft \u003cmadduck@madduck.net\u003e\n"
    },
    {
      "commit": "c70e4ee0ac7511dc93c47d0589732212262c2fe7",
      "tree": "bf667d47d23771c58f3f711071cfbe37c68f7338",
      "parents": [
        "243eb3d39768b86906b37bf8862be1e4dfd96ad9"
      ],
      "author": {
        "name": "martin f. krafft",
        "email": "madduck@madduck.net",
        "time": "Wed Jul 03 15:37:01 2013 +0200"
      },
      "committer": {
        "name": "martin f. krafft",
        "email": "madduck@madduck.net",
        "time": "Wed Jul 03 15:37:19 2013 +0200"
      },
      "message": "Add variable interpolation TODO\n\nSigned-off-by: martin f. krafft \u003cmadduck@madduck.net\u003e\n"
    },
    {
      "commit": "e38475f484817c9d835e26a703a30cdf9d0a784b",
      "tree": "a689ff671e009ef1c691055bff4a41fb0bb40fa6",
      "parents": [
        "42c475dfb3ab88794c89ad653c3978c6bddf9d71"
      ],
      "author": {
        "name": "martin f. krafft",
        "email": "madduck@madduck.net",
        "time": "Mon Jul 01 15:08:47 2013 +0200"
      },
      "committer": {
        "name": "martin f. krafft",
        "email": "madduck@madduck.net",
        "time": "Wed Jul 03 15:37:19 2013 +0200"
      },
      "message": "Move Salt-internals to Salt\u0027s reclass adapters\n\nThe Salt reclass_adapter plugins now hide all the internals and provide\nreclass only with the information it needs, without having to make\nassumptions about Salt internals.\n\nSigned-off-by: martin f. krafft \u003cmadduck@madduck.net\u003e\n"
    },
    {
      "commit": "42c475dfb3ab88794c89ad653c3978c6bddf9d71",
      "tree": "a57e9f3ae98ce50afd6ee3e3097a72f7e71aec4c",
      "parents": [
        "df1014f8b90c84bcaca4d269b0d01c6bec6f2ec8"
      ],
      "author": {
        "name": "martin f. krafft",
        "email": "madduck@madduck.net",
        "time": "Wed Jun 26 18:39:06 2013 +0200"
      },
      "committer": {
        "name": "martin f. krafft",
        "email": "madduck@madduck.net",
        "time": "Wed Jul 03 15:22:47 2013 +0200"
      },
      "message": "Initial version of a Salt adapter\n\nSigned-off-by: martin f. krafft \u003cmadduck@madduck.net\u003e\n"
    },
    {
      "commit": "cb93bc729bd5929c596c290e217aca545c6837bc",
      "tree": "7ebf969dff0d4d89d1a81e630c302a4fd1049c9c",
      "parents": [
        "d3bc8bb6f07c8c9be97bf6d714a068c0c827cd1b"
      ],
      "author": {
        "name": "martin f. krafft",
        "email": "madduck@madduck.net",
        "time": "Mon Jul 01 19:31:47 2013 +0200"
      },
      "committer": {
        "name": "martin f. krafft",
        "email": "madduck@madduck.net",
        "time": "Mon Jul 01 19:32:19 2013 +0200"
      },
      "message": "Add TODO about adapters and entrypoints\n\nSigned-off-by: martin f. krafft \u003cmadduck@madduck.net\u003e\n"
    },
    {
      "commit": "1de70ccc9ec6161bfe167546f01e72c7570d75a1",
      "tree": "1facbb6ce15f62d669a1a51b4637d97b3b703cc2",
      "parents": [
        "80c79e24bbcdea5c493af5bbb9b9004235a99565"
      ],
      "author": {
        "name": "martin f. krafft",
        "email": "madduck@madduck.net",
        "time": "Wed Jun 26 16:11:58 2013 +0200"
      },
      "committer": {
        "name": "martin f. krafft",
        "email": "madduck@madduck.net",
        "time": "Wed Jun 26 20:47:29 2013 +0200"
      },
      "message": "Put all information into inventory output\n\nSigned-off-by: martin f. krafft \u003cmadduck@madduck.net\u003e\n"
    },
    {
      "commit": "d2fd6863eb02569fa1906d26cffaf42a86ee76aa",
      "tree": "a7f9dff229e128a5f834e25120f32b09b4cdbf1e",
      "parents": [
        "a7451017fe627ac2d367fed39c3f7938a87d5929"
      ],
      "author": {
        "name": "martin f. krafft",
        "email": "madduck@madduck.net",
        "time": "Wed Jun 26 16:12:12 2013 +0200"
      },
      "committer": {
        "name": "martin f. krafft",
        "email": "madduck@madduck.net",
        "time": "Wed Jun 26 20:47:29 2013 +0200"
      },
      "message": "Add TODO item about YAML filename extensions\n\nSigned-off-by: martin f. krafft \u003cmadduck@madduck.net\u003e\n"
    },
    {
      "commit": "3c33322c82f9ef658658a83d250efefa8255986f",
      "tree": "b65806bb0cffa5227d4d2a21782efef81803098c",
      "parents": [
        "f37f06830233ee4a30cffb684ad97bc64043f925"
      ],
      "author": {
        "name": "martin f. krafft",
        "email": "madduck@madduck.net",
        "time": "Fri Jun 14 19:27:57 2013 +0200"
      },
      "committer": {
        "name": "martin f. krafft",
        "email": "madduck@madduck.net",
        "time": "Fri Jun 14 19:51:08 2013 +0200"
      },
      "message": "add batch of docs\n\nSigned-off-by: martin f. krafft \u003cmadduck@madduck.net\u003e\n"
    }
  ]
}
